Chapters (Volumes) in Preparation

K-Glaciers of Alaska [2007; 600 p. (est.)]

Molnia, B.F., ____, Glaciers of Alaska, with sections on Columbia and Hubbard tidewater glaciers by Krimmel, R.M.; and The 1986 and 2002 temporary closures of Russell Fiord by the Hubbard Glacier, by Molnia, B.F., Trabant, D.C., March, R.S., and Krimmel, R.M.; and Geospatial inventory and analysis of glaciers; A case study for the eastern Alaska Range, by Manley, W.F., in Williams, R.S., Jr., and Ferrigno, J.G., eds., Satellite image atlas of glaciers of the world: U.S. Geological Survey Professional Paper 1386-K.

F-Glaciers of Asia [2008; 250 p. (est.)]

Kotlyakov, V .M., senior author, with contributions from Dyakova, A.K. (Siberia), Koryskin, V.S. (Soviet Arctic Islands), Kravtsova, V.I. (Caucasus, Altai), Osipova, G.B. (Tien Shan), Varnakova, G.M. (Pamir and Alai), Vinogradov, V.N. (Kamchatka), Vinogradov, O.N. (Caucasus), and Zverkova, N .M. (Urals and Taimyr Peninsula), ____, Glaciers of the Former Soviet Union, with sections on The fluctuations of glaciers of the Central Caucasus and Gora EI'Brus (with a subsection on The Glaciological disaster in North Osetiya), by Kotlyakov, V.M., Rototaeva, O.V., and Nosenko, G.A., Investigations of the fluctuations of surge-type glaciers in the Pamirs based on observations from space, by Kotlyakov, V.M., Osipova, G.B., and Tsvetkov, D. G., and The glaciology of the Russian High Arctic from Landsat imagery, by Dowdeswell, J.A., Dowdeswell, E.K., Williams, M., and Glazovsky, A.F., (F-1); Shi Yafeng, Mi Desheng, Yao Tandong, Zeng Qunzhu, and Liu Chaohai, ____, Glaciers of China (F-2); Shroder, J.E., Jr. and Bishop, M.P., ____, Glaciers of Afghanistan (F-3); Shroder, J.E., Jr. and Bishop, M.P., ____, Glaciers of Pakistan (F-4); Vohra, C.P., Glaciers of India, with an updated supplement on A study of selected glaciers under the changing climate regime, by Hasnain, S.I., Kumar, R., Ahmad, S., and Tayal, S., ____, (F-5); Higuchi, Keiji, Watanabe, Okitsugu, Fushimi, Hiroji, Takanaka, Shuhei, and Nagoshi, Akio, ____, Glaciers of Nepal -Glacier distribution in the Nepal Himalaya with comparison to the Karakoram Range, with a supplement by Ageta, Yutaka (F-6); Iwata, Shuji, ____, Glaciers of Bhutan (F- 7); and Cecil, L.D., Naftz, D.L., SclUlster, P.F., Susong, D.D., and Green, J.R., ____, The paleoenvironmental record preserved middle-latitude, high-mountain glaciers: An overview of U.S. Geological Survey research in Central Asia and the United States (F-8), in Williams, R.S., Jr., and Ferrigno, J.G., eds., Satellite image atlas of glaciers of the world: U.S. Geological Survey Professional Paper 1386-F.

D-Glaciers of Iceland [2008; 300 p. (est.)]

Sigurðsson, Oddur, and Williams, R.S., Jr., ____, Glaciers of Iceland, with a section on Holocene glacier fluctuations in Iceland by Guðmundsson, Hjalti, J., and Norðdahl, Hreggviður, and a 1:500,000-scale Map of the Glaciers of Iceland by Sigurðsson, Oddur, VÍkingsson, Skúli, and Williams, R.S., Jr., in Williams, R.S., Jr., and Ferrigno, J.G., eds., Satellite image atlas of glaciers of the world: U.S. Geological Survey Professional Paper 1386-D (Glaciers of Iceland).

A-State of the Earth's Cryosphere at the Beginning of the 21st Century: Glaciers, Snow Cover, Floating Ice, and Permafrost and Periglacial Environments [includes Map/Poster of the Earth's Dynamic Cryosphere] [2008; 300 p. (est.)]

Williams, R.S., Jr., and Ferrigno, J.G., ____, Introduction, with a section on Intensification of the global hydrologic cycle, by Huntington, T.G.; Williams, R.S., Jr., and Ferrigno, J.G. (A-1), Glaciers, with sections on Ice-cores, high-mountain glaciers, and climate, by Thompson, L.G.; Glacier mass changes and their effect on the Earth System, by Dyurgerov, M.B., and Meier, M.F., and Global land ice measurements from space (GLIMS), by Raup, B.H., and Kargel, J.S.(A-2): Hall, D.K., and Robinson, D.A., ____, Global snow cover (A-3); Floating ice, Parkinson, C.L., and Cavalieri, D.J., ____, Sea ice, Jeffries, M.O., Morris, K., and Duguay, C.R., ____, Lake ice and river ice (A-4); Heginbottom, J.A., Brown, J., Humlum, 0., and Svensson, H., ____, Permafrost and periglacial environments (A-5); in Williams R.S., Jr., and Ferrigno, J.G., eds., Satellite image atlas of glaciers of the world: U.S. Geological Survey Professional Paper 1386-A.
